Common Challenges with Curly Hair Updos – Identify typical issues such as frizz, volume control, and grip, and their solutions.
Curly hair up styles are often touted as the crown jewels of versatility, but let’s face it — they come with their own set of quirks. One of the most common challenges is frizz, that rebellious cloud hovering just above your neatly styled updo. Humidity, lack of moisture, or even a bad hair day can turn a sleek look into a wild jungle in seconds. Luckily, anti-frizz serums and hydrating sprays are trusty sidekicks in taming those spirals.
Volume control can also be tricky. Too much lift and your updo turns into a fluffy cloud; too little, and your curls look flat and deflated. Finding the right balance requires a light touch — think volumising mousse or diffusing gently before pinning up. Grip is another issue; curly hair tends to slip out of pins or hair ties faster than you can say “updo”. Using stronger hold products or velvet-lined accessories can help keep your style in place, no matter how spirited your curls are.

Messy Bun for Curly Hair – Step-by-step guide to achieving a relaxed, voluminous bun.
There’s an undeniable allure in a messy bun that effortlessly celebrates the natural beauty of curly hair up. This style isn’t merely about aesthetics; it’s a statement of confidence, a testament to the versatility that curly hair updos can provide. The challenge lies in harnessing the inherent volume and texture of curls without succumbing to frizz or losing grip. Achieving a relaxed, voluminous bun demands a delicate interplay of technique and intuition, transforming a simple updo into a crown of tousled elegance.
To craft the perfect curly hair up, begin by gently detangling your curls with a wide-tooth comb, preserving their natural bounce. Gather your hair loosely at the crown or nape, depending on the desired look, then secure it with a soft elastic. For added texture and volume, tease the roots lightly before pinning sections in a loose, tousled manner. This creates the signature messy appearance that’s both chic and carefree. Incorporating hair accessories or delicate pins can enhance the relaxed aesthetic, turning a straightforward curly hair up into an artful expression of individuality.
- Start with dry, well-defined curls for optimal volume and hold.
- Gently tease the roots to lift the volume without causing frizz.
- Gather hair loosely at the desired height, allowing some tendrils to escape naturally.
- Secure with a soft elastics, then gently pull on sections for a fuller, more relaxed look.
- Finish with a light mist of flexible hold hairspray to keep everything in place without stiffness.

Preparing Curly Hair for Upstyles – Best practices for washing, conditioning, and detangling curly hair.
Preparing curly hair for upstyles requires a thoughtful approach to ensure your hairstyle remains flawless and healthy. The foundation of a stunning curly hair up begins with proper washing, conditioning, and detangling. Using a sulphate-free shampoo helps preserve the natural oils that keep curls defined and moisturised. Follow this with a rich conditioner designed for curly hair, which aids in detangling and reducing frizz. When detangling, always use a wide-tooth comb or your fingers, starting from the tips and working upwards to prevent breakage. This gentle process maintains the integrity of your curls and makes styling much easier.
Once your hair is clean and detangled, consider incorporating a leave-in conditioner or curl-enhancing product. These products help lock in moisture and provide hold, making your curls more manageable and ready for updos. For best results, allow your hair to air dry or use a diffuser on a low heat setting. This ensures your curls retain their natural shape and volume, setting the stage for a stunning curly hair up. Proper preparation not only enhances the appearance of your updo but also ensures your curls stay healthy and defined throughout the day.

Preparing Your Hair the Night Before – Nighttime routines for better hold and less frizz.
A well-maintained nighttime routine can make all the difference in achieving long-lasting curly hair updos. Curly hair tends to be more prone to frizz and loss of hold, but with the right preparation, your updo can stay intact and look polished.
Before bed, gently detangle your curls with a wide-tooth comb and apply a light leave-in conditioner or curl cream. Wrapping your hair in a satin or silk bonnet reduces friction, preventing breakage and frizz. This simple step preserves your curl pattern and ensures your hair remains manageable for styling the next day.
For extra hold, consider lightly misting your curls with a flexible-hold spray in the morning. This not only boosts volume but also helps keep your curly hair up looking fresh and defined. Incorporating these nighttime routines helps maintain the integrity of your curls, making your updo last longer with minimal fuss.
Using Texturizing Products – Employing mousse, dry shampoo, or setting sprays to boost longevity.
Long-lasting curly hair updos require more than just good styling; they depend heavily on strategic product use to boost hold and maintain the integrity of your curls. Texturizing products like mousse, dry shampoo, and setting sprays are game-changers when it comes to extending the lifespan of your updo. These products add grip, volume, and frizz control, making your curly hair up stay intact through the day.
For best results, apply a volumising mousse to damp curls before styling. This creates a solid foundation that helps your updo hold longer while enhancing your natural texture. In addition, a light mist of dry shampoo at the roots can absorb any excess oil and increase grip, preventing your style from slipping. Setting sprays, especially those with flexible hold, lock in the curls without weighing them down.
- Mousse for volume and hold
- Dry shampoo for grip and texture
- Setting sprays for flexibility and shine
Using these products thoughtfully ensures your curly hair up remains vibrant and resilient. The key is to layer these texturizing elements subtly—too much product can flatten or stiffen your curls, so moderation is essential. When you understand how each product interacts with your curl pattern, you can craft a style that endures, even in unpredictable weather or busy days. Sleeping with Curly Hair Up – Best practices for preserving styled curls overnight.
Preserving the integrity of your curly hair up overnight requires intentional care. Curly hair is inherently delicate, and improper resting techniques can lead to increased frizz, breakage, or flattened curls come morning. To keep your styled curls looking fresh, it’s essential to adopt a gentle approach that maintains volume and definition.
One effective method is to sleep with a satin or silk bonnet or pillowcase, which reduces friction and moisture loss. Additionally, loosely securing your hair with a soft scrunchie or silk hair tie prevents unnecessary tension on delicate curls. For added protection, consider lightly spritzing your curls with water or a curl refresher spray before bed—this helps maintain hydration and prevents dryness that often plagues curly hair up styles.
- Gently gather your curls into a loose pineapple ponytail at the top of your head to preserve curl pattern and minimise frizz.
- Wrap your hair in a silk scarf or use a satin bonnet to create a barrier against environmental dryness and friction.
- Rearrange or refresh curls in the morning with a leave-in conditioner or curl cream to restore vibrancy and bounce.
With these simple routines, maintaining curly hair up becomes a seamless part of your beauty regimen, ensuring your curls stay defined, moisturised, and ready to impress day after day.
